*📜 Plan description

This is the largest priced example visible in the configuration cards, with 192 GB of ECC RAM, 48 vCores and 100 GB of enterprise SSD NVMe storage using triple replication. The public rate is 0.506 EUR per hour. A 30-day month equals 364.32 EUR, while the published monthly maximum is 370 EUR; the lower calculated value is used for the plan price. The configuration includes 4 TB of monthly transfer and one fixed dedicated public IPv4 address. Its very large memory allocation and 48-core processor profile are intended for demanding application tiers, extensive parallel processing, high-capacity databases, virtualization-related workloads, large container clusters or other resource-heavy services. Storage can be expanded independently when 100 GB is insufficient, and the platform still permits CPU and RAM changes through the same cloud control panel. Linux remains the lowest-cost operating-system choice, while Windows can be selected with the required processor licensing included in the recalculated total.

The Clouding platform is a flexible pay-as-you-go cloud environment rather than a fixed-term VPS package. A server can be created in about 30 seconds, resized whenever requirements change, archived when CPU and RAM are no longer needed, restored later with its data intact, or deleted without a long commitment. Billing follows the time during which the server exists, using hourly rates and monthly invoicing, with no monthly minimum. Archiving stops CPU and RAM charges while storage remains billable. Each server includes 4 TB of monthly data transfer; additional traffic costs 0.004 EUR per GB or 4 EUR per TB. One fixed public IPv4 address is assigned exclusively to the server until it is deleted.
The infrastructure uses KVM virtualization on an OpenStack-based cloud platform. Enterprise SSD NVMe storage is kept in a triple-replica Ceph cluster, while ECC RAM, data-center processors, continuous monitoring and redundant platform components reduce the risk of a single hardware failure. The Barcelona platform operates from a Tier IV data center in Spain, follows ISO 27001 security practices and uses renewable energy. Connectivity is covered by a 99.95% availability SLA, with service credits determined by the measured connectivity availability and the applicable claim procedure. Network features include an 80 Gbps Cisco environment, low-latency multi-provider connectivity, Anti-DDoS protection, a configurable firewall, private dedicated VLAN networking and an emergency console.
Linux and Windows server images are available with root or administrator access. Linux has no additional operating-system license charge in the base calculator, while Windows can be selected with the corresponding processor license included in the resulting configuration price. Preinstalled software and control-panel images include options such as Plesk, HestiaCP, WordPress, Docker, Magento, PrestaShop and other applications; commercial licenses that are not part of the base server may be purchased separately. Snapshots, cloning and isolated scheduled backups can be activated when required, although customer-accessible backups are not included by default. The API can automate server creation, resizing, archiving, snapshots, backups and firewall rules.
The underlying service is self-managed, while Clouding support answers infrastructure and software questions 24 hours a day throughout the year by email and ticket. Telephone assistance is available on business days, and paid Cloud Pros engineering can perform installations, optimization, security work and complex deployments. Payments support credit card and PayPal, with bank transfer assessed for suitable account volumes. The listed prices exclude taxes; the standard Spanish VAT rate is 21% when applicable. There is no setup fee, and new accounts receive 5 EUR of starting balance.

📄 Editorial Review

Clouding is a privately owned Spanish cloud infrastructure provider incorporated in 2014, with its public cloud platform operating since January 2016. The company is headquartered in Barcelona and is led by co-founder and CEO Xavier Trilla. Its team is estimated at between 11 and 50 employees, while the platform has served more than 6,500 customers and created over 180,000 cloud servers.

The service is focused on configurable Cloud VPS and Infrastructure as a Service, rather than conventional shared hosting. Customers can create Linux or Windows virtual machines and select the required number of vCores, RAM, and NVMe storage. Resources can be increased later without migrating to a different server package, and new instances are normally deployed in less than 30 seconds.

Clouding provides a practical collection of server-management tools inside the same platform. Virtual machines can be resized, cloned through snapshots, protected with scheduled backups, connected through private networks, filtered through cloud firewalls, or archived when they are temporarily unnecessary.

The archive function is especially useful for development systems, seasonal projects, testing environments, and servers that only need to be used occasionally. Archiving stops CPU and RAM charges while preserving the server disks and configuration, allowing the instance to be restored later without rebuilding it from the beginning.

The infrastructure uses KVM virtualization, OpenStack orchestration, enterprise NVMe storage, ECC memory, and distributed Ceph storage. Server data is replicated across several physical systems, with three copies maintained to reduce the risk associated with individual disk or storage-node failures.

Every virtual server includes a fixed public IPv4 address, emergency console access, monitoring, configurable firewall rules, private networking, and Anti-DDoS protection. Customers receive root or administrator access and remain responsible for the operating system and installed applications unless they purchase additional engineering assistance.

Available operating systems include AlmaLinux, Rocky Linux, Debian, Ubuntu, CentOS Stream, Alpine Linux, Arch Linux, FreeBSD, and several versions of Windows Server. Clouding also provides ready-to-use application templates for WordPress, PrestaShop, Magento, Ghost, Odoo, Docker, LAMP, LEMP, pfSense, WireGuard, and several web-hosting control panels.

An API is available for infrastructure automation. It can be used to create and resize servers, manage backups and snapshots, configure firewalls, archive machines, and integrate cloud resources into automated deployment systems. This makes the service suitable for developers, agencies, software companies, managed service providers, SaaS platforms, staging systems, and custom business applications.

Clouding is not a conventional all-in-one hosting provider. Domain registration, managed email hosting, third-party SSL certificates, and commercial control-panel licenses generally need to be obtained separately. Physical dedicated servers and conventional reseller hosting packages are also outside its main product range.

The website, customer interface, and technical documentation are available in English, Spanish, and Catalan. Prices are displayed in euros, and the interface has a modern responsive layout suitable for both desktop and mobile use.
